New York Society for Bioenergetic Analysis

Professional Training Program
Bioenergetic Analysis, a body-psychotherapy based upon the continuity between body and mind, combines bodily, analytic and relational therapeutic work.  Bioenergetic Analysis helps us release chronic muscular tensions, manage affects, expand the capacity for intimacy, heal emotional and sexual difficulties and learn new, more fulfilling ways of relating to others.

The New York Society for Bioenergetic Analysis (NYSBA), formed in 1980,     was organized for the purpose of offering high quality professional training and public workshops.  NYSBA offers a professional training program in Bioenergetic Analysis leading to certification.

Sand Tray Training Institute of New Mexico

Sand Tray Training Institute of New Mexico (Theresa Kestly, PhD – Director) offers an in-depth training program for sand tray therapy.  Clinicians, at their own pace, may earn up to 132 contact hours of core workshop courses in addition to numerous topic courses.  Every workshop includes hands-on experiential exercises, and there is constant attention to how sandplay collaborates with the brain’s intrinsic push toward integration.  We offer workshops in New Mexico, California and Florida.  Join our mailing list and check our website for continuous schedule updates.
